The United Kingdom sits in a unique position in the proxy market. It is the second most requested proxy location after the US, and for good reason.
The UK has a massive e-commerce ecosystem, major streaming platforms with UK-exclusive content (BBC iPlayer, ITVX, Channel 4), a distinct regulatory environment post-Brexit operating under UK GDPR, and one of the most commercially active digital advertising markets in Europe.
For businesses operating in or researching the UK market, the difference between a genuine British residential IP and a generic EU or datacenter IP is significant.
BBC iPlayer and ITVX actively block non-British IPs. UK-specific pricing for products and services is only visible with a British IP.
And for UK SERP monitoring — checking how your website ranks on Google.co.uk for British users — you need IPs that Google recognises as genuinely British.

What to Look for in UK Proxies Specifically
- UK residential IP depth — Some providers have strong global coverage but thin UK pools. Check actual UK IP count before buying.
- UK GDPR compliance — Post-Brexit, the UK operates under its own data protection framework. If your UK data operations involve personal data, UK GDPR compliance documentation from your proxy provider matters.
- City-level UK targeting — For local SEO, regional marketing research, or location-specific UK content access, targeting London vs Manchester vs Edinburgh makes a meaningful difference.
- Streaming compatibility — BBC iPlayer and ITVX specifically check IP type and location. Residential IPs from genuine British broadband providers are required.
- UK ISP coverage — BT, Virgin Media, Sky Broadband — the more UK ISPs represented in a provider's pool, the more varied and legitimate the IP fingerprints appear to UK platforms.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Can UK proxies access BBC iPlayer?
Genuine British residential proxies have the best chance of accessing BBC iPlayer, as the platform checks both IP location and type. Oxylabs and Decodo have been successfully used for this. However, BBC iPlayer regularly updates its IP blocklists, so no provider can guarantee 100% access. Always test before committing.
2. What is UK GDPR and does it affect my proxy use?
UK GDPR is the post-Brexit UK version of the EU's General Data Protection Regulation, which came into effect after the UK left the EU. If you are collecting data about UK individuals as part of a UK-based business operation, your proxy provider's UK GDPR compliance matters. Oxylabs provides specific UK GDPR documentation.
3. How do I get a UK IP address for SEO monitoring?
Use a residential UK proxy with city-level targeting set to your target UK location. For Google.co.uk SERP monitoring, tools like Bright Data's SERP API or Decodo's residential proxies with UK targeting work well.
4. Do I need UK-specific proxies for Amazon.co.uk price research?
Yes — Amazon uses IP location to show localised pricing, availability, and currency. A UK residential IP will show you prices and product availability exactly as a UK consumer sees them.
